CitizenVectron Posted February 19, 2021 Share Posted February 19, 2021 Big news: Pfizer-BioNTech Vaccine Is Highly Effective After One Dose and Can Be Stored in Normal Freezers, Data Shows WWW.WSJ.COM The vaccine generates robust immunity after one dose and can be stored in ordinary freezers instead of at ultracold temperatures, according to new research and data released... Quote The findings provide strong arguments in favor of delaying the second dose of the two-shot vaccine, as the U.K. has done. They could also have substantial implications on vaccine policy and distribution around the world, simplifying the logistics of distributing the vaccine. A single shot of the vaccine is 85% effective in preventing symptomatic disease 15 to 28 days after being administered, according to a peer-reviewed study conducted by the Israeli government-owned Sheba Medical Center and published in the Lancet medical journal. Jason Posted February 19, 2021 Share Posted February 19, 2021 Pfizer vaccine doesn’t need ultra-cold storage after all, company says ARSTECHNICA.COM The pharma giant and partner BioNTech have asked FDA to revise the vaccine's label. Quote If approved, the new storage conditions would allow the vaccine to be kept at a mere -25°C to -15°C (-13°F to 5°F)—a temperature range any standard freezer can handle—for up to two weeks. And the vaccine doses can then be kept at standard refrigerator temperatures of 2⁰C to 8⁰C for five days on top of that. 2 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
